我正在尝试将如下所示的请求转换为异步调用
function sendToSomething(){
var formattedDate = $.datepicker.formatDate('yy-mm-dd', new Date());
var emailAddress = $("#prefferedemail").val();
// Call to Send email address to something
$.ajax(
{
global: false,
我知道以前有人问过这个问题,但我似乎想不出答案。我有一个IIS6.0服务器承载一个python脚本。这就是python脚本返回的内容。它将字典列表转换为json对象,设置标题并返回数据。
try:
name
allergy = json.dumps(sorted(var_allergies, key=operator.itemgetter('name'),reverse=True))
print "Content-type: application/json"
print
print allergy
My aja
我有一个为ive创建的对象创建的方法ive的问题。其中一个方法需要回调到另一个方法。问题是我不能将数据添加到调用该方法的对象中。它总是以未定义的形式返回。否则,当我将数据发送到控制台时,它是正确的。如何才能将数据返回给该方法?
var blogObject = new Object();
var following = [...];
//get posts from those blogs
blogObject.getPosts = function () {
var followersBlogArray = new Array();
for (var i = 0; i
我使用YAHOO.util.Connect.asyncRequest从数据库中获取数据,下面是代码:
function getCountArticle(contentCurValue) {
var handleSuccess = function (res) {
var countPubmed = YAHOO.lang.JSON.parse(res.responseText);
var contentCountPubmed = countPubmed.totalArticleRecords;
alert(contentCountPubmed); //r
这让我陷入困境..。我正在调用一个外部url (实际上有两个调用,一个用于数据id,下一个调用是为了获取详细信息,我要捕获的是lat &从第二个调用开始),以便在地图上放置标记。
下面是从我的页面的onload元素中的body事件调用的代码
var firstpass = true;
function getResults(zip) {
var zipi = parseInt(zip);
// or
// function getResults(lat, lng) {
$.ajax({
type:
我正在向localhost发送一个jsonp请求,以获取json数据。但是我的请求超时了。我找不到超时的原因。有人能帮我吗?下面是函数
init: function() {
var me = this;
//making the jsonp request to fetch data
console.log("init start");
Ext.data.JsonP.request({
url : 'http://localhost/TwitterApp/resources/json/Data.json',